Output d759180bf9a892d6a3e42306281dda3df0dfba24ce227fc399715d33f03a219e:1

value
16507994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2522876a29fc43eb178eaf59e77eb9b14620cc6d OP_EQUAL
address
355NHkoDjBCq4FiqAVzjiapEEgmSSRVEDz
transaction
d759180bf9a892d6a3e42306281dda3df0dfba24ce227fc399715d33f03a219e
spent
true